As I've come quite a long ways in the 9 years since I originally wrote and recorded this, I decided to spice up the leads! Throwing in a diving harmonic in the beginning for a stronger start and introduction. Then I also added those little runs (starting at 0:43) that both the leads and rhythm guitars play. Really enjoyed these, as I felt like it enhanced the energy of the track.

I also did some double-tapping, which wasn't used at all on the original. I even modified the melody a bit for the sake of variation, but also because the new bit has this certain feel about it. Really liked this small modification!

Something I found interesting was that I wound up going to my Strat for the leads. I used my Ibanez at first since I've been so used to using it for nearly everything. However, when I compared the two, the Strat just had that little extra bit of "magic" to the sound. Not quite sure how to put it, other than it had that and was a bit more nuanced.

Overall pretty happy that the Strat is reprising its role on leads for these classic albums/releases!

I also got around to experimenting with saturation a bit more. Through a bit of research, I wound up finding out that when used right, saturation can actually help tame the high frequencies. I wound up throwing saturation plugins on the rhythm and leads. I think it wound up rounding and smoothing things off quite nicely!

Aside from falling back in love with my Strat, the only other things I changed up were a few minor things regarding the song structure. The rhythm guitar in the intro repeated itself for an extra loop before everything kicked in. I also extended the pause/rest at 0:23 to give the stereo delay more room to echo out (that and to give things more impact when everything comes back in).
